Todd Tucker - 2008 President-Elect
_of_Copy_of_Todd_Tucker.jpg)
Prudential Georgia Realty
ttucker@prudentialgeorgia.com
Todd Tucker is the Managing Broker of the Douglasville office for Prudential Georgia Realty. Todd has been in the real estate field for more than 8 years where he has served as President of the Cobb Association of Realtors, earned the Realtor of theyear for the Cobb Association of Realtors in 2001 and is currently serving as a State Director on the West Georgia Board of Realtors.
In addition to his current place on the West Georgia Board of Realtors, Todd is a trustee for the Georgia Association of Realtors, RIAC Committee (Realtors Issues and Action), he is governor for he Georgia Association of Realtors GRI program. He has earned his designations in ABR (Accredited Buyer Representative), and GRI (Graduate Realtor Institute).
Todd Tucker is a participant in Relay for Life and the Sunshine Kids organizations. He moved here from the Northwest and enjoys boating, jet skiing on Lake Hartwell and Georgia nature.

Jayne Knotts- 2008 Vice-President

Keystone Realty Services
Jayne@JayneKnotts.com
Jayne Knotts is owner and broker for Keystone Realty Services and serves as the Treasurer of West Georgia Board of Realtors. She specializes in sales and marketing assistance to residential developers and builders, including product evaluation and positioning, marketing research and analysis, model home merchandising, customer satisfaction, and warranty service programs. For the past nine years she has been an on-site new homes sales associate in West Cobb and Paulding County . Since 1999, she has been an associate broker, supervising on-site sales associates in numerous communities. She received her broker's license in 2000 with TLC Homes, Inc and opened Keystone Realty in 2003.
Jayne has resided in Mableton/Cobb County since 1978 and Powder Springs since 2000. She also holds an Associate Broker's license with Pauldings Best Realty in Dallas . There she is responsible for marketing, advertising, and support training for sales associates in new home communities throughout Paulding County .

Jo Toney - 2008 State Director

A Native of Charleston, S.C., Jo began her working career with Proctor & Gamble in Augusta , GA in the field of Human Resources. She also worked with DuBois Chemicals in Cincinnati , Ohio and Alcoa in Davenport , Iowa in HR.
She entered the real estate industry in 1982 in Chattanooga , TN where she earned numerous awards for her sales production; and, when she left the Chattanooga area in 1987 had consistently been in the top 5% of the Chattanooga Board of Realtors in production. She became a licensed Broker before leaving TN as well as obtaining her Georgia license.
Jo joined Harry Norman Realtors in Marietta upon her relocation to the Atlanta area. In 1988 she was invited to join the Arvida sales team in West Cobb where she worked at Due West Crossing, West Hampton , Lost Creek and Burnt Hickory Lakes . In 1992 she moved further west to Douglasville and worked at Chapel Hills Golf & Country Club as an Agent in the Sales Center .
In 2000 she formed her own Company, “Main Street Brokers”, to sell “The Links at Chapel Hills” for Ideal Smart Energy, Inc. (her husband, Larry Toney)
Jo has served the West Georgia Board of Realtors as a Local Director, Secretary, President-Elect, and now President, in addition to contributing on numerous committees. She is also the recipient of the “Realtor Spirit” Award for 2002.
Jo is a member of The First Presbyterian Church in Douglasville.

Mary Lesh - 2008 State Director

Mary Lesh a Local Director for the West Georgia Board works at REMAX Unlimited out of Kennesaw. Mary has had her real estate license for 8 years and began her career working in new homes sales in Paulding and Douglas Counties. She recently made the decision to work in re-sales and as a buyer's agent.
In addition to being a Local Director for the West Georgia Board, Mary is Chairperson for the Communications and Public Relations Committee and Vice-President of Membership for the Women's Council of Realtors. She is working on her CRS (Certified Residential Specialist) designation and is a graduate of KSU.
Mary is a former teacher and continues to support education by sponsoring the Student of the Month for a teacher in Villa Rica. This year she is adding a teacher at Lithia Springs High School. Mary is a supporter of the American Cancer Society andthe Children's Miracle Network.
Mary is married to John Lesh and resides in Villa Rica. She and John have eight grown children between them. In her spare time she likes to Spin yarn and knit. She also dabbles in photography.

Ed Carlton - Chief Executive Officer
Ed Carlton is the Chief Executive Officer of the West Georgia Board of REALTORS, and has been so since he un-retired in 2002. He and the Administrative Officer, Debbie Dart, run the office of this growing 800 member association of real estate professionals. Official documents are originated and or stored in the office. Official communication is maintained with the Georgia and National Associations, and the various government entities. Continuing education classes are held monthly, to help members stay knowledgeable, and meet the state requirements for licensure.
Ed and his wife Sue came to the area from North Carolina in 1999, after a 35 year career in finance and mortgages. He is a native of the Atlanta area, and they have grandchildren here; they are the children on Jeff and Michelle Davison. Ed attended Brown High, Emory University , and graduated from Georgia State . He says one of the more exciting educational experiences for him was at the Center for Creative Leadership, a requirement for all new Army generals, at that time. The other was to have the privilege of working as a political volunteer for the Mortgage Bankers of Georgia under renowned attorney Stanley McCalla. Ed and Stan, “and 18 of their best friends” founded the MBA-G in 1972. Later when he learned from a friend in Vermont that no association existed there, he personally consulted for the founding the MBA of Vermont. Service to the industry came again at the Real Estate Trade Group, down at the Georgia Capitol, and expert testimony before the Georgia House and Senate. Other testimonies came before the U.S. House and Senate.
A Georgia based mortgage guaranty company hired Ed in 1978, and he led the company to a 5% national market share and sale to GE Capital in 1990. At GE, Ed was Vice President of Housing Policy and Industry Affairs, representing the company in financial and real estate organizations in the U.S. and beyond. His idea to create a 97% home loan to compete with the FHA was implemented in 1995. He held memberships in the National Homebuilders, American Bankers Association Housing and Real Estate Executive Committee, Real Estate Educators, and received the President's Award at the National Association of Real Estate Brokers. The President's Award from the West Georgia board came in 2004.
Church has always been important to the Carlton family, and here they belong to Central Baptist. Sue started a puppet ministry here, and Ed teaches Sunday School and is a choir member. Sue just finished a year as President of the China Painters of Georgia. They are both mentors at Inner Harbor , and encourage others to sign on to the program!
